前端效能革命:工具链整合与资源优化
|
现代前端开发已不再局限于编写HTML、CSS与JavaScript,而是演变为一场系统性的效能革命。随着项目复杂度的提升,开发效率与运行性能成为衡量产品成败的关键指标。工具链整合正成为这一变革的核心驱动力。 通过统一构建工具如Webpack、Vite或Rollup,开发者能将代码分割、模块打包、资源压缩等操作自动化。这些工具不仅支持热更新,还能根据环境自动优化输出,显著缩短开发周期。例如,Vite利用原生ES模块实现快速启动,让开发体验接近“零等待”。
2026AI模拟图,仅供参考 资源优化是提升用户体验的重要环节。图片、字体和静态资源的体积直接影响加载速度。通过引入图像压缩工具(如sharp)、懒加载机制以及CDN分发策略,可以大幅减少首屏时间。同时,采用WebP格式替代传统JPEG/PNG,能在保持画质的同时降低文件大小。代码层面的优化同样不可忽视。通过Tree-shaking移除未使用的代码,结合代码分割技术按需加载模块,可有效控制包体积。使用现代语法并配合Babel转译,既能享受新特性,又确保兼容性。合理配置HTTP缓存头,使浏览器能够复用已有资源,进一步加快页面响应。 自动化测试与部署流程的集成,也提升了整体开发质量。CI/CD管道可在提交代码后自动执行构建、测试与发布,避免人为失误。借助GitHub Actions或GitLab CI,团队可实现一键部署,保障版本一致性。 这场效能革命的本质,是将重复劳动转化为智能自动化,让开发者聚焦于创造价值的逻辑实现。工具链的整合不是追求复杂,而是追求高效与稳定。当构建更快、资源更轻、部署更稳,用户获得的不仅是流畅体验,更是对产品的信任与认可。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

